摘要

Abstract

Aiming at problems of several processors including processing speed,anti-interference of circuit board and preci-sion of sample data,this paper discusses optimization for design of magnetic controllable reactor control system in aspects of selection for the processor,optimization of circuit board,data sampling,break-off design for the key,liquid-crystal display and trigger drive of the thyristor according to project development experiences.It proposes practical measures to improve re-liability and proceeds simulation verification for these measures.The result indicates that sampling waveform of the line volt-age of optimized magnetic controllable reactor is complete,noise is greatly reduced,zero passage signal is precise and preci-sion of corresponding trigger angle is improved.
